1.Clinical significance and influence factor of PS_2 protein expression in breast cancer
Chinese Journal of Current Advances in General Surgery 1999;0(02):-
Objectives:To study the relationship between the expression of PS2 protein and estrogen receptor(ER) and progesterone receptor(PR) ,c-erbB2 status and prognosis in breast cancer.Methods:PS2 protein expressions in 52 cases of breast cancer were detected by immunohistochemical method.Results:The positive rate of PS2 protein was 59.6 %(31/52) in 52 patients.There was significant correlation between PS2 protein and menopausal status,ER status,PR status respectively.Tumor size,clinical stage and lymph node status were not significantly related with the expression of PS2 protein.Patients with PS2 protein positive expression had higher 5-year-survival rate than those with PS2 protein negative expression.Conclusion:PS2 protein appears to be an independent and valid prognostic factor of breast cancer,and detection of PS2 protein expression was useful for treatment of breast cancer.

4.Biological ingredient analysis of traditional Chinese medicines utilizing metagenomic approach based on high-throughput-sequencing and big-data-mining.
Hong BAI ; Kang NING ; Chang-yun WANG
Acta Pharmaceutica Sinica 2015;50(3):272-277
The quality of traditional Chinese medicines (TCMs) has been mainly evaluated based on chemical ingredients, yet recently more attentions have been paid on biological ingredients, especially for pill-based preparations. It is a key approach to establish a fast, accurate and systematic method of biological ingredient analysis for realization of modernization, industrialization and internationalization of TCMs. The biological ingredient analysis of TCM preparations could be abstracted as the identification of multiple species from a biological mixture. The metagenomic approach based on high-throughput-sequencing (HTS) and big-data-mining has been considered as one of the most effective methods for multiple species analysis of a biological mixture, which would also be helpful for the analysis of biological ingredients in TCMs. Simultaneous identification of diverse species, including the prescribed species, adulterants, toxic species, protected species and even the biological impurities introduced through production process, could be achieved by selecting appropriate DNA biomarkers, as well as applying large-scale sequence comparison and data mining. By this approach, it is prospective to offer an evaluation basis for the effectiveness, safety and legality of TCM preparations.

5.Over-expression of GSTP1 increases oxaliplatin-induced apoptosis in hu-man hepatoma HepG2 cells
Runtian LIU ; Congjing AN ; Yun BAI ; Jianxing ZHENG
Chinese Journal of Pathophysiology 2016;32(9):1579-1583
AIM: To investigate the effect of GSTP1 over-expression on the sensitivity of human hepatoma HepG2 cells to oxaliplatin (OXA).METHODS: Adenovirus carrying GSTP1 (Ad-GSTP1) was used to infect HepG2 cells for establishing the cell line over-expressing GSTP1.The cells were randomly divided into 6 groups: control, vehicle, Ad-GSTP1, OXA, OXA +vehicle and OXA +Ad-GSTP1.The cell survival rates were examined by CCK-8 assay, and the apoptotic rates were analyzed by flow cytometry.The protein levels of GSTP1, Akt, mTOR, p-Akt and p-mTOR were deter-mined by Western blot.RESULTS: OXA decreased the cell survival rate in a dose-dependent manner (P <0.05).The protein expression of GSTP1 increased after transfection with adenovirus.At basal level, up-regulation of GSTP1 signifi-cantly decreased the cell survival rate, increased the cell apoptosis, and inhibited the phosphorylation levels of Akt and mTOR (P <0.05).Moreover, GSTP1 over-expression enhanced the effect of OXA on the cell viability, cell apoptosis, and further inhibited the phosphorylation levels of Akt and mTOR ( P <0.05).CONCLUSION: Over-expression of GSTP1 augments the enhanced effect of OXA on HepG2 cell apoptosis, which may be related to the inactivation of Akt/mTOR signaling pathway.

7.Antagonistic Effect of N-acetyI-L-cysteine and ?-Lipoic Acid to Oxidative Damage in Liver and Kidneys of Rats Induced by Condensate of Cooking Oil Fume
Chuan-Long ZONG ; Bai-Yun ZHOU ;
Journal of Environment and Health 2007;0(09):-
Objective To study the antagonistic effect of N-acetyl-L-cysteine(NAC)and ?-lipoic acid(LA)to the oxidative damage in the liver and kidney of rats induced by the condensate of cooking oil fume(COF).Methods SD rats were randomly divided into 4 groups,8 in each,the blank control,COF group(10 ml/kg,subcutaneous injection),COF plus NAC(2 mmol/kg, intraperitoneal injection)and COF plus LA(0.35 mmol/kg,intraperitoneal injection).Forty-eight hours after treatment,the activity of SOD,GSH-Px and MDA level in the livers and kidneys were determined.Results In the kidney,compared with the COF group, both of NAC and LA could increase the activity of kidney SOD and GSH-Px and decreased the MDA level significantly,the same results were seen in the liver.Conclusion Both of N-aeetyl-L-cysteine and ?-lipoic acid has an obvious antagonistic effect to the oxidative damage in the liver and kidney of rats induced by the condensates of cooking oil fume.
8.Effects of dexmedetomidine used to supplement analgesia with sufentanil on stress response and inflammatory response after cardiac valve replacement with CPB
Chinese Journal of Anesthesiology 2016;36(1):49-52
Objective To evaluate the effects of dexmedetomidine used to supplement analgesia with sufentanil on the stress response and inflammatory response after cardiac valve replacement with cardiopulmonary bypass (CPB).Methods Forty-four patients of both sexes,aged 18-64 yr,with body mass index of 18-30 kg/m2,of American Society of Anesthesiologists physical status Ⅱ or Ⅲ (New York Heart Association Ⅱ or Ⅲ),scheduled for elective cardiac valve replacement with CPB,were randomly divided into sufentanil analgesia group (group S,n =20) and dexmedetomidine supplementing sufentanil analgesia group (group DS,n=24) using a random number table.After induction of general anesthesia,the patients were endotracheally intubated and mechanically ventilated.Combined intravenous-inhalational anesthesia was used to maintain anesthesia.Dexmedetomidine was infused at 0.3 μg · kg-1 · h-1 from closure of the chest to the end of surgery in group DS,while the equal volume of normal saline was given instead in group S.The patient-controlled intravenous analgesia (PCIA) was used for postoperative analgesia.PCIA solution contained sufentanil 2 μg/kg in 100 ml of normal saline in group S,or sufentanil 2 μg/kg plus dexmedetomidine 3 μg/kg in 100 ml of normal saline in group DS.The PCIA pump was set up with a 0.5 ml bolus dose,a 5 min lockout interval and background infusion at a rate of 1.5 ml/h.Visual analogue scale score was maintained ≤ 3.When visual analogue scale score ≥ 4,morphine 0.1 mg/kg was injected intravenously.The occurrence of analgesics-related respiratory depression,bradycardia and hypotension was recorded.At the end of surgery (T0),and 12,24,48 and 72 h after surgery (T1-4),blood samples were collected from the central vein for determination of serum cortisol,β-endorphin,C-reactive protein,interleukin-2 (IL-2),and IL-6 concentrations by enzyme-linked immunosorbent assay.Results No analgesics-related adverse events were detected in the two groups.Compared with group S,the requirement for morphine was significantly decreased,the serum cortisol concentration was decreased at T2-4 and the serum β-endorphin,C-reactive protein concentrations were decreased at T1-4,the serum IL-2 concentrations were increased at T1-4,and the serum IL-6 concentrations were increased at T3 in group DS (P<0.05).Conclusion Dexmedetomidine used to supplement analgesia with sufentanil can alleviate the stress response and inflammatory response after cardiac valve replacement with CPB.
9.Expression of Mitofusin-2 (mfn2) and nm23 in Different Bladder Tissues
Yun BAI ; Yanjie XIONG ; Guangjian JIANG
Tianjin Medical Journal 2014;(10):992-994
Objective To research the expression of mitofusin-2 (mfn2) and tumor metastasis suppressor genes (nm23)in bladder cancer cells and its correlation with clinical pathological feature. Methods Immunohistochemistry was used to measure the expression of mfn2 and nm23.Sixty-five cases of bladder cancer were sampled,which include fif-ty cases of male and fifteen cases of female. TNM stage:Forty-seven cases were in stage I;Ten cases were in stage II; Five cases were in stageⅢ; Three cases were in stageⅣ. Other fifteen cases were sampled from normal bladder or benign tumor of bladder as control . All cases were collected from department of pathology,affiliated Hospital of hebei union university. Results The positive expression rate of mfn2 in bladder cancer tissues was significantly higher than those in normal blad-der tissues and benign tumor of bladder(χ2=32.528,P<0.05);The positive expression rate of nm23 in bladder cancer tis-sues was significantly lower than those in normal bladder tissues and benign tumor of bladder (χ2=19.719,P<0.05);the high expression level of mfn2 in bladder cancer was associated with tumor differentiation and TNM stage(P<0.05),but not corre-lated with age,sex,lymph node metastasis and clinical grade. The low level of nm23 was associated with TNM stage,clinical grade and LN metastasis. Conclusion The positive expression rate of mfn2 was increased in bladder cancer. It indicated that there was a close relationship between mfn2 and the occurrence and development of bladder cancer;The expression rate of nm23 was decreased in bladder cancer,it may be a predictor for metastasis and prognosis of bladder cancer.
